Question

Why are Sales are not being reported in Sales Tax Liability report?

The only sales that are in the liability report are taxable sales. The total sales are not correct for the quarter.

I'd like to share some details about the Sales Tax Liability report, and how you can see your taxable and non-taxable sales. 

 

The Sales Tax Liability report will show the transactions with the "Tax" column checked. The NON-TAXABLE column reports the line items without the Tax column checked.

 

For example, if an invoice has two line items and one of those items has no tax on it, this will be reported on the NON-TAXBLE column. Here's a sample screenshot: 

 

 

Since you want to report the total sales (both non-taxable and taxable), you'll want to pull up and customize a different report. 

 

You can customize the Taxable Sales Detail to include the taxable and non-taxable transactions. Here's how:

 

  1. Go to Reports, then type "Taxable Sales Detail" in the search box.
  2. Click the Customize button. 
  3. Set the Report period to your preferred quarter. 
  4. Open the Filter section.
  5. Ensure the Customer Taxable and Product/Service Taxable filters are set to All.
  6. Click Run report
